Cambodia: More condoms

While Japan is facing a dwindling population, Cambodia needs to increase condom production to protect its sexually active population. Cheang Sokha of Cambodian Morning blog reports that twenty million condoms are not enough and the country's leading distributor plans on increasing production to 23.5 million condoms by the end of 2005.

Stats from Population Services International (PSI) indicate this year's condom sales track closely to match 2004 sales of 21.5 million condoms.
